13 THE WOODS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Hertsmere local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 13 THE WOODS sales from January 2001 and March 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the January 2001 sale was for 67%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 67% above the HPI over time, until the March 2021 sale, where it falls to 60%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 60% above the HPI.

What might 13 THE WOODS be worth now?

13 THE WOODS might now be worth an estimated £1,880,609.

This is based on house price inflation of 7.2%, between March 2021 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Hertsmere local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 7.2%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 13 THE WOODS of £1,755,000 on 11th March 2021. For the value to have increased from £1,755,000 to £1,880,609 over the four years and one month to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 13 THE WOODS has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Hertsmere local authority area.
  • The March 2021 sale price of £1,755,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 13 THE WOODS has not materially changed since March 2021.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

13 THE WOODS: Plot and Title Map

13 THE WOODS sits on a plot of roughly 0.244 of an acre, or 987m². The below map shows the location of 13 THE WOODS,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 13 THE WOODS).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
